CEOP Child Exploitation and Online Protection

CEOP helps to keep children and young people safe online. CEOP helps thousands of children and young people every year.
We work to keep children safe from sexual abuse and sexual grooming online.
You can report to us if something has happened online which has made you feel unsafe, scared or worried. CEOP is here to help you.
If you make a report to us it will be read by one of our Child Protection Advisors who will make contact with you.
